Dripping Spring is a spring in Arizona, at a modelled 1,963 m. Rincon Peak stands 2,585 m to the north-northwest, 21 miles off. The nearest named place is Apache Peak, a peak 0.5 miles away. Patagonia-Sonoita Scenic Road passes 15 miles off.
